Ben's POV:
I was walking around the school and heard someone crying as I passed by the library.

I know I should have been in bed, but I had some weird gut feeling that I needed to go for a walk for some reason. I'd woken up because I had an unsettling nightmare. I was in some dark basement with this guy. He was tall and brunette, and his face was almost fully shadowed as if he didn't have one at all. The man had a gun pointed right at me, and it shined under the dim, old lights. I didn't move. Something about the way I could only see one glint of red where one of his eyes should be, the weird setting, and the glint from his twisted smile kept me frozen where I was. I didn't even know we weren't alone until he turned and pointed it at a girl. The girl was beautiful, with icy blue eyes and raven black hair. She looked familiar to me for some reason but I couldn't tell why. I'd tried to save her but couldn't before he shot her right through the heart. She screamed but her voice died as the bullet ripped through her.

I woke up in a sweat, yelling. I looked around, slowly realizing that I wasn't in that weird basement with those people and that I was instead sitting up in my bed of the fraternity I'd joined. I was panting and shaking trying to process that what I'd seen was just a bad, bad dream.

As I calmed down finally, I remembered the dream. What happened? Why did I dream that? Who was that scary guy? Who was that girl, and why did I feel like I knew her?

I couldn't go back to sleep after that, though I'd tried. Giving in, I pulled on some gray sweatpants and my black t-shirt. Grabbing my phone and keys, I quietly left my dorm trying not to wake up my roommate Mike, though with how heavily he slept, I was sure I wouldn't. Closing the door gently and sneaking down the stairs, then out of the house, I went for a walk to clear my head.

I walked around campus for a while, eventually ending up in the library. As I walked around, I saw a figure by the window who I didn't recognize because it was super dark.

"Hi." I called out to the mysterious person. "Are you alright?"

I was given no answer and continued to walk towards them. I was a few feet away and I softly asked, "Are you okay?"

"What do you want?" They sniffled annoyedly.

I vaguely recognized that voice.

"Joshua, I asked you what you want?" She demanded as she turned her head to face me, and my jaw dropped a little. It was the girl from my dream. Literally.

The moonlight illuminated her and made her practically glow. She looked so beautiful sitting there, huddled in a little ball, shining. But the tears rolling down her face also glowed and I wanted to console her.

Joshua? Who's Joshua? Did he hurt her? Is he the creep from my bizarre nightmare? Holy crap am I like- psychic? He shot her in the heart in my dream because he broke it in real life? Okay, no. I'm definitely not psychic, it's probably just something my subconscious noticed at best.
